Hydraulic filters are used to protect the components of hydraulic system from damage caused by contamination of particulate oils or other hydraulic fluids in use. Hydraulic filters help filtering the oil continuously to eliminate dirt and particles. The performance of the hydraulic filter is measured by the rate at which contamination, i.e., high dirt-holding capacity, is effectively removed. The hydraulic filters market in Europe is expected to grow from US$ 1,020.54 million in 2019 to US$ 1,914.10 million by 2027; it is estimated to grow at a CAGR of 8.3% from 2020 to 2027. The hydraulic filters market players are coming up with new and innovative products to sustain the competitive edge and focus on the launch of products that could keep the fluid contaminant free. Hydraulic fluid is also referred to as the "life-blood" of hydraulic systems, and it is essential to keep this fluid free of contaminants to prevent damage and increase the life cycle of these systems. For example, Bosch Rexroth has used the power of its innovative engineering to launch a new generation of advanced micro-glass material hydraulic filter elements with a unique six-layer design that provides 50% more dirt-holding capacity, which, in turn help to reduce the total cost of ownership (TCO) of the hydraulic system.
In terms of product, the return line filter segment accounted for the largest share of the Europe hydraulic filters market in 2019. In terms of end-user, the manufacturing segment held a larger market share of the Europe hydraulic filters market in 2019.
